Buying Guide: Key Purchase Considerations
- Load capacity: Choose a mount with a capacity well above your bag’s weight and intended training intensity. If you practice powerful strikes or heavier bags, prioritize mounts rated 800 pounds or more.
- Adjustability: Look for length and height adjustments that fit your training space. A range that allows quick changes helps accommodate kickboxing and Muay Thai drills without repositioning equipment.
- Motion and stability: Swivel or 360° functionality enhances bag movement for varied angles. Ensure the base and mounting hardware provide solid stability to reduce wall stress and vibration.
- Space-saving features: Fold-to-side designs and wall-friendly profiles keep rooms open for other workouts. Foam pads or vibration-reduction components minimize noise in shared spaces.
- Installation requirements: Check whether the mount is compatible with concrete walls, wooden beams, or studs. Proper anchors and hardware are essential for long-term safety.
- Durability: Powder-coated steel and corrosion-resistant materials improve longevity in humid basements or garages. Consider corrosion resistance if you gym in all-weather spaces.
- Compatibility: Ensure the mount fits your bag type (punching, Muay Thai, speed bags, or sandbags) and includes appropriate hardware or hooks.
